Polyacrylamide (PAM) is a linear synthetic resin synthesized from acrylamide monomers. Anionic Polyacrylamide (APAM) contains negatively charged functional carboxylate groups formed by co-polymerization of acrylamide with acrylic acid or through partial hydrolysis of polyacrylamide. The functional polymer chains bind positively charged suspended solids, forming large, rapidly-settling flocs via bridging mechanisms.
| APAM Grade | Molecular Weight (Million Daltons) | Degree of Hydrolysis (%) | Solid Content (%) | Primary Polish Application |
|---|---|---|---|---|
| OUBO-APAM Ultra High MW | 18.0 - 25.0 | 20% - 30% | ≥ 88% | Mineral Tailings Dewatering, Copper Mining (KGHM), Heavy Sludge |
| OUBO-APAM High MW | 12.0 - 18.0 | 15% - 25% | ≥ 88% | Municipal Wastewater Clarification, Industrial Sewage Treatment |
| OUBO-APAM Medium Hydrolysis | 8.0 - 14.0 | 30% - 45% | ≥ 88% | Paper Retention Aid, Sugar Juice Clarification, Textile Effluent |
| OUBO-APAM Low Hydrolysis | 5.0 - 10.0 | 5% - 12% | ≥ 88% | Acidic Wastewater Flocculation, Specific Clay/Silt Separation |
The extensive carbon chain length of Oubo APAM acts as a molecular bridge between suspended particles. When dissolved in water, the polymer chain unfolds, absorbing multiple fine colloidal particles simultaneously to yield dense flocs that settle up to 5x faster than conventional coagulants.
Produced via state-of-the-art bio-catalytic polymerization, Oubo APAM granules exhibit fast dissolution rates (under 60 minutes) and high mechanical shear stability. This ensures zero degradation inside high-shear dosing pumps used across Polish plants.
Due to high purity and optimal ionic charge distribution, required dosage rates typically range between 0.5 to 3 ppm for water clarification, significantly lowering operational cost-per-cubic-meter for Polish municipal and industrial facilities.

Anionic Polyacrylamide functions as an indispensable flocculating agent in solid-liquid separation processes, including sedimentation, clarification, thickening, and sludge dewatering. In the paper industry, Oubo PAM functions as a dry/wet strength agent, retention aid, and filtration accelerator. It dramatically enhances paper sheet quality, increases physical tear/burst strength, reduces fiber loss, and clarifies white water during pulp recycling and deinking.
Polyacrylamide is critical for oil exploration, profile control, plugging agents, and drilling fluids. It aids fluid loss control, shale inhibition, viscosity modification, friction reduction, and well-bore cementing.
Extensively deployed in copper, coal, silver, iron, and zinc processing plants. Accelerates solid-liquid separation via filtration and centrifugation while clarifying process water for 100% recycling back to the circuit.
Specially synthesized APAM polymer grades accelerate juice clarification and floatation in sugar beet processing facilities across Poland, yielding higher juice clarity and improved crystallization efficiency.
Serves as an effective textile sizing agent, finishing auxiliary, and fabric treatment polymer. Rapidly destabilizes and flocculates complex dye pigments in textile wastewater treatment plants.

Charge density (hydrolysis degree) selection depends directly on the inorganic mineral content and pH of your effluent stream. In general, mineral tailings (e.g., copper or coal slurry in Silesia) respond best to high molecular weight (18M-25M) APAM with 20%-30% charge density. Municipal water clarification usually requires 15%-25% hydrolysis. APAM should be dissolved in clean water at a concentration of 0.1% to 0.3% (w/v). Low-shear mechanical stirring for 45-60 minutes is recommended until granules are fully dissolved. Store dry polymer powder in a cool, well-ventilated, dry warehouse away from moisture. Dry shelf life is 24 months from the manufacturing date.
